Transaction ddf667ff3d622c090fc97aebbda0046246fdfa15ebbdc1511b902d30b6ee7f19
1 Input
1 Output
-
ddf667ff3d622c090fc97aebbda0046246fdfa15ebbdc1511b902d30b6ee7f19:0
- value
- 102517
- script pubkey
- OP_0 OP_PUSHBYTES_20 8bb6cca1711977a88a8b242b3b4319c8fdfa0b22
- address
- bc1q3wmvegt3r9m63z5tys4nksceer7l5zezayr4d4